Transaction 624a2b30a7128958f061b529820e1fd23b3e7b893652f73397158a9aadb8c05a
1 Input
1 Output
-
624a2b30a7128958f061b529820e1fd23b3e7b893652f73397158a9aadb8c05a:0
- value
- 71443
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a91f644b9542c3487721c9dc20823533006a2d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ddh76B2yiD3p28ZUCzT4JgDC9C21SUKqp